Output 76fd9b84b796573bb2419f27422e444c0fcb91b90de01cf344a96c823cd65b1e:1

value
43334440
script pubkey
OP_0 OP_PUSHBYTES_32 32504efe2ef8cc8058549df9a52bf8b287553df025570d87874795404650689e
address
bc1qxfgyal3wlrxgqkz5nhu622lck2r4200sy4tsmpu8g725q3jsdz0qpd09a5
transaction
76fd9b84b796573bb2419f27422e444c0fcb91b90de01cf344a96c823cd65b1e
spent
true